Sprole William T. Sprole, 84, of Aurora, Ohio, died Saturday, December 1, 2007, at Hospice of Summa-St. Thomas Hospital, Akron, Ohio. He was born April 13, 1923, in Cranford, New Jersey, and a Hudson and Aurora area resident since 1965. 4 He was Man ager Gov ernment Liaison for the Goodyear Tire and Rubber Akron, Ohio, retiring in 1988 after 6b years.

He married Carol Caldwell in Cranford, N.J., February 22, 1944. Mr. Sprole was a veteran of the U.S. Army, Staff Sergeant Paratrooper with the 11th Airborne Division, Pacific Theatre, World War II, awarded the Silver Star for Gallantry in action on Luzon, Philippine Islands, on February 10, 1945. He was an active member of Christ Church Episcopal in Hudson for over 42 years.

Survivors include his wife, Carol Sprole of Aurora, Ohio; son, William T. (Sue) Sprole III of Bulverde, Texas; grandchildren, Karen and Jeff; great-grandson, Erik; brother, Frank A. Sprole of Darien, Conn. MEMORIAL SERVICE Friday, Dec. 7, 11 a.m.

at Christ Church Episcopal, 21 Aurora Hudson, Ohio 44236, The Rev. Brian S. Suntken and The Rev. M. Kathryn Rackley of the church officiating.

Burial at Cemetery Number Four, Lovell, Maine. Donations are suggested to the church or charity of your choice. (Arrangements by the Burr Funeral Home, Chardon, Ohio, 800-555-2188.)
